The flea market across the street from me finally opened today.Didn't find too much in the way of knives........except.....someone gifted me this one.It was sitting on his table and after we talked a bit he said,"Why don't you just take it along;I doubt it will ever sell in that condition!" Thanking him and giving him a coin,I went along my way ;not finding anything else.
Got it home and started to see if I could at least make it presentable. A previous owner who obviously hadn't received his,"grinder license"yet had worked over the blade and the pile side handle was missing a piece.
The first order of business was to see if I could straighten the edge without removing too much metal and take away some of the grid marks on the sides.Used my 1x30 belt sander to straighten the edge and then put a rough edge back on it and re-did the swedge.Finished it up with 220 grit wet-or-dry paper.
The handle I repaired by using a scrap of ivory from a broken table knife.The color and grain is remarkably close to the French ivory that is on the knife.It's not perfect but the gap has been filled.
